Python中怎样使用multiprocessing模块?

python中怎样使用multiprocessing模块?

在Python中使用multiprocessing模块可以大大提升程序的执行效率,特别是在处理大量数据或进行并行计算时。让我们深入探讨一下如何使用这个模块,以及在实际应用中需要注意的要点。

Python的multiprocessing模块允许你创建多个进程来并行执行任务,这对于利用多核处理器的计算能力非常有用。让我们从一个简单的例子开始,展示如何使用这个模块。

from multiprocessing import Processdef worker(num):    """一个简单的worker函数"""    print(f'Worker {num}')if __name__ == '__main__':    processes = []    for i in range(5):        p = Process(target=worker, args=(i,))        p.start()        processes.append(p)    for p in processes:        p.join()

登录后复制

文章来自互联网,只做分享使用。发布者:,转转请注明出处:https://www.dingdanghao.com/article/874193.html

(0)
上一篇 2025-05-11 22:35
下一篇 2025-05-11 22:35

相关推荐

联系我们

在线咨询: QQ交谈

邮件:442814395@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信公众号